56V CHARGER ELECTRIC ZERO TURN MOWER 1600W CHARGER — CHV1600/CHV1600-FC14
OPERATION
The charger is designed to charge EGO Power+ batteries that are installed in the EGO
Electric Zero Turn Mower ZT4200L/ZT4200L-FC.
WARNING:
Do not use the charger outdoors or expose it to wet or damp
conditions. Water entering the charger will increase the risk of electric shock.
NOTICE: Lithium-Ion battery packs are shipped partially charged. Before using it the
rst time, fully charge the battery pack.
1. Align the raised ribs of the battery pack with the mounting slot in the battery
compartment of the mower. Slide the battery pack down onto the mower. Make
sure that the battery packs are securely attached to the mower. Plug the charge
connector into the charge port of the mower.
2. Connect the charger to the power supply (120V~, 60Hz). The three LED indicators
will briey shine green, indicating that the charger is working correctly.
3. The charger will communicate with the battery packs to evaluate the condition
of the battery packs. When the battery packs meet the charging conditions, the
charger will begin charging the battery packs and three LED indicators on the
charger will shine green in sequence, from left to right. The fan in the charger
continuously works to cool the charger.
4. When the battery packs are fully charged, three LED indicators stop alternating
and will shine solid green. The power indicator on the battery packs will go out.
Wait until the cooling fan stops, remove the charge connector from the mower
and disconnect the charger from the power supply.
NOTICE:
A signicantly reduced run time after fully charging a battery pack indicates that
the batteries are near the end of their usable life and the battery pack must be
replaced.
The charger may warm during charging. This is part of the normal operation of
the charger. Charge in a well-ventilated area.
